Attending a college with a reputable teaching program can have numerous positive benefits for students. These programs not only prepare future educators for their careers, but also provide them with the necessary skills and knowledge to excel in their role. From practical experience to exposure to the latest teaching methods, there are several advantages to studying at a college with good teaching programs.

Real-world experience
One of the biggest benefits of attending a college with a good teaching program is the opportunity for students to gain real-world experience before entering the teaching profession. These programs often have partnerships with local schools, where students have the chance to work as teaching assistants or complete internships. This hands-on experience allows students to apply their coursework knowledge in a real classroom setting, giving them a taste of what it will be like to be a teacher. This experience is invaluable as it helps students develop their teaching skills and prepares them for challenges they may face in the classroom.

Exposure to different teaching methods
Another advantage of attending a college with a good teaching program is the exposure to a variety of teaching methods. These programs often have experienced and knowledgeable faculty who have expertise in various teaching techniques. This exposure allows students to learn from different perspectives and find the teaching style that works best for them. It also prepares future educators to adapt to different teaching styles and cater to the diverse needs of their future students. Additionally, these programs also incorporate the use of technology in teaching, providing students with the necessary skills to use technology effectively in the classroom.

Enhanced critical thinking and problem-solving skills
Good teaching programs focus not only on the content and theories of education but also on developing critical thinking and problem-solving skills. These programs often have a strong emphasis on research and analysis, encouraging students to think critically and creatively. This not only helps students become better educators but also prepares them to handle any challenges that may arise in their teaching career. As educators, it is essential to be able to think on your feet and find solutions to problems, and a good teaching program teaches students exactly that.

Networking opportunities
Colleges with good teaching programs often have a strong network of alumni who are now successfully working in the education field. These connections can be invaluable for students as they enter the job market and begin their career. The faculty and alumni of these programs can serve as mentors and provide valuable advice and guidance. Moreover, attending a college with a prestigious teaching program can also boost a student's resume, making them more attractive to potential employers.

Preparation for licensure exams
To become a licensed educator, one must pass a licensure exam. Good teaching programs often have a specific curriculum designed to prepare students for these exams. This gives students an advantage as they have received specialized training and are better equipped to pass the exam and enter the workforce. Additionally, these programs may also offer support and resources to help students prepare for these exams, further improving their chances of success.

In conclusion, attending a college with a good teaching program can have a multitude of positive benefits for students. From hands-on experience to exposure to different teaching methods, these programs provide future educators with the skills and knowledge necessary for a successful career in teaching. Moreover, the networking opportunities and preparation for licensure exams make these programs even more valuable for aspiring teachers. Choosing a college with a reputable teaching program can be the first step towards a fulfilling and rewarding career in education.
